Factors to Consider When Choosing the Top MBA College

When thinking of pursuing a Finance course, it is extremely important to find a high quality educational institution. It can make a huge difference in the achievement of your goals and in achieving success. An MBA program in finance may give you the epitome of specialization in the field, but if you are not studying in the right college, you are doing something wrong with your career. But, how will you find the Top MBA College. The following guide is going to help you.

The first factor to consider is the faculty of the institution offering the Finance course. It is the faculty that is going to lay the base for the education that you receive. You would have to do some research to know about the faculty members of the college. You don’t want to be taught by students who have recently passed out and join the college as a lecturer. The college must have faculty members comprising of members who hold a doctorate in different fields of finance.

Most of the Top MBA College would have some specialization. So, if finance is what you want to pursue, then you should find a college that has finance as its specialization. You cannot afford to take chances with your interest area or choose a college that doesn’t specialize in finance. If you do, you are playing with your career.

When choose MBA financial courses, it is extremely important to select a college that offers job placements. In fact, this is one factor that differentiates between the best MBA schools and the regular ones. One way to determine this is to check with the previous or final-semester students in the college. And, another way is to find out the corporates that visit the college for placements.

The next important factor in considering the right college is the facilities on offer. This would not only include the libraries, but the quality of facilities offered. Check if the library has the latest books on Financial courses. On the lighter side, a good college would offer good infrastructure for recreational activities. The Top MBA College would also offer industrial internship so as to enable students get practical exposure of the real working world. Such colleges are going to prepare you in a better way for the market. You would be already equipped with the skills to handle the stress that comes with the daily job. Such exposure is going to give you a chance to learn how to communicate better in a corporate environment. Remember, communication is one of the keys to develop in your career.

When choosing a Masters in Finance program, fees is no longer the primary factor. If you are serious about your career, you cannot compromise with the quality of education just to save money. However, that doesn’t mean you should select an MBA college that is most expensive. A college that falls in the average-fee bracket, but meets all the factors mentioned above in a positive way can be the ideal choice.
